相關單詞:
1. feasibility:可行性,表示某事是否可行。例如,一個項目是否在財務上、技術上、時間上可行,都可以用feasibility來評估。
2. feasibility study:可行性研究,是對某項計劃或項目進行詳細的分析和研究,以確定其是否可行。
3. feasible option:可行的選擇,指的是在多個選項中,哪一個最符合實際,最可行。
4. impracticality:不切實際,表示某事無法實現或不符合實際情況。
5. impracticable:不能實施的,表示某事無法執行或無法實現。
6. practicality:實際性,表示某事符合實際情況或實際需要。
7. practical approach:實際的方法,指的是一種切實可行、有效的方法。
8. practicality test:實際測試,指的是對某項計劃或項目進行實際操作和測試,以確定其可行性和有效性。
9. feasibility report:可行性報告,指的是對某項計劃或項目進行評估和分析后所出具的報告,以確定其可行性。
10. feasibility analysis:可行性分析,指的是對某項計劃或項目進行分析和研究,以確定其可行性和潛在風險。

雙語例句:
1. We need to conduct a feasibility study before investing in new technology.
2. The company"s plan to expand production is feasible, but it needs to invest more in research and development.
3. The project is not feasible without additional funding.
4. The feasibility study showed that building a new factory was not economically feasible.
5. The feasibility report recommends that we proceed with the project.
6. We need to assess the feasibility of alternative energy sources to reduce our carbon footprint.
7. The feasibility of the project depends on the availability of funding and resources.
